Melbourne Cup performed Signoff is the headline final acceptor for Adelaide’s Penny Edition Stakes 2016 at Morphettville Parks this Saturday.

Signoff heads the 2016 Penny Edition Stakes field at Morphettville Parks in Adelaide this weekend. Photo: Jenny Barnes.
The now seven-year-old Darren Weir-trained son of Authorized is one of a full field of final acceptors for this weekend’s $100,000 Listed Penny Edition Stakes (1400m), the weight-for-age clash attracting 14 confirmed runners plus an emergency in Daniela Rosa (13).
Wearing the number one saddle-cloth is the highest-rated of the runners, Signoff, drawn a treat in barrier four with Harry Coffey to ride the gelding for his first look at the Parks track.
Best known for his brave fourth behind German raider Protectionist in the Group 1 Melbourne Cup (3200m) back in 2014, Signofff was last seen winning the Group 3 Lord Reims Stakes (2600m) at Morphettville back in March by a runaway 6.4 lengths.
He jumped the odds-on favourite in that South Australian staying clash during the autumn and didn’t disappoint, the galloper likely to sit top of the Penny Edition Stakes odds for his first-up run this weekend also.
Winner of last year’s Melbourne Cup with 101/1 roughie Prince Of Penzance, Weir has also accepted for Ulmann in Saturday’s Black-Type.
John Allen rides the in-form Sebring five-year-old from a good gate five draw, Ulmann coming off back-to-back Melbourne wins over 1400m including his latest at Flemington a fortnight back.
Aside from Signoff the two other highest-rated Penny Edition Stakes hopefuls this spring are the Mick Price-trained Mighty Like and Ken Sweeny’s defending champion Riziz.
Steven King is booked to ride Host seven-year-old Mighty Like, the Melbourne raider having saluted down the Flemington straight two back before his fifth in the Group 3 Aurie’s Star Handicap (1200m) on August 6.
Mighty Like has had two previous starts at Morphettville Parks including a win over the mile in April of 2014.
Veteran Zariz eight-year-old Riziz has the outside barrier to overcome on the weekend, Todd Pannell sticking with the gelding after his second to Beirut at Morphettville in the Group 3 Spring stakes (1200m) a fortnight ago.
Riziz won the 2014 Spring Stakes before a second in the Penny Edition, an effort he went one better than last year when defeating Alpine Eagle.
He hasn’t won again over the past 12 months, but the last start run showed he was on track for another good performance on the weekend.
Another headliner racing first-up is the Peter Blanch-trained Jim’s Journey.
The Good Journey gelding was fourth to Signoff in the Lord Reims Stakes and fourth again a fortnight later behind Purple Smile in the Group 2 Adelaide Cup (3200m).
He will improve off whatever he does first-up on the weekend once out over more distance, but has won two of his four resuming runs to date.
Other notable hopes include Oakbank Cup third placegetter Go Dreaming, the Phillip Stokes-trained Northern Meteor mare Runway Star who won the Group 3 Proud Miss Stakes (1200m) in Adelaide during the winter and Rocket Commander.
Court Command mare Rocket Commander has run third in her four most recent runs all in South Australia including in the Spring Stakes earlier in the month.
She has a stellar record at the track (8-2-1-2) and over the distance (9-4-2-0), but is drawn wide in barrier 14 for this weekend.
